Neurode, a Sydney-based company, secured $3.5 million in a pre-seed funding round. The investment was led by Khosla Ventures, with participation from PsyMed Ventures and Stoic VC. This funding occurred on September 10, 2024.
Neurode is developing a wearable headband designed to track and treat ADHD symptoms using light electrical stimulation in the prefrontal cortex. The company's technology aims to offer a non-drug treatment by measuring brain activity and delivering personalized electrical stimulation to improve focus and cognitive performance. The funds will be used to support clinical trials for the device, which is currently available through a private beta as Neurode plans to seek FDA approval.
